    / top8tt Michael Maze is a table tennis legend from Denmark. He is a left-handed player known for his strong forehand loops and fantastic defensive lobs and sidespin shots. He was one of the last European players who could beat a Chinese. Most people remember Michael Maze for one of the greatest comebacks in the history of table tennis against Hao Shuai at 2005 World Championship in Shangai when he was losing 0:3 in sets and eventually win 4:3.

    Michael Maze Bio:
    Born: September 1, 1981 (age 35), Faxe, Denmark
    Height: 1.85 m
    Nationality: Danish
    Weight: 71 kg
    Highest ranking: 8 (January 2010)
